| Item | Specification |
| Product Name | Single Stage Gas Pressure Regulator |
| Body Material | 316 Stainless Steel |
| Inner Surface | BA Bright Annealed / EP Electropolished |
| Max Inlet Pressure | 3000 PSI Cylinder Gas Input |
| Adjustable Outlet Pressure | 0~100 PSI Customizable |
| Pressure Display | Dual Stainless Steel Pressure Gauges |
| Inlet Connection | Cylinder Inlet Connector |
| Outlet Connection | Compression Fitting Outlet |
| Safety Device | Safety Valve |
| Sealing Structure | All Metal Diaphragm |
| Helium Leak Rate | ≤1×10⁻⁹ atm·cc/s |
| Applicable Gas | N₂, Ar, He, H₂, NF₃, WF₆, Inert, Flammable, Corrosive Specialty Gas |
| Working Temperature | -20℃ ~ 85℃ |
| Warranty | 2 Years |
1. Dual Pressure Gauges
Separate inlet and outlet pressure gauges allow real-time monitoring of cylinder pressure and regulated outlet pressure.
2. Cylinder Inlet Connection
Designed for direct connection to specialty gas cylinders, suitable for lab and semiconductor gas supply systems.
3. Compression Outlet Connection
Compression fitting outlet enables quick and reliable tubing connection with minimal leakage risk.
4. Safety Valve
Integrated safety valve provides overpressure protection for downstream pipeline and equipment.
5. All Metal Diaphragm Structure
No rubber sealing components, reducing particle contamination and ensuring clean gas delivery.
6. 100% Helium Leak Test
Each regulator is tested for helium leakage before shipment, suitable for toxic, flammable and corrosive gases.

FAQ
Q1: Does this regulator come with a safety valve?
A: Yes, built-in integrated safety relief valve to avoid pipeline overpressure damage.
Q2: Is it suitable for corrosive semiconductor process gas?
A: Yes, all 316 stainless steel + all-metal diaphragm without rubber components, compatible with toxic & corrosive gas.
Q3: Can I change the cylinder inlet CGA port?
A: We support custom CGA580, CGA350, CGA660 and other global standard cylinder connectors.
Q4: What’s the difference between BA and EP surface?
A: BA for general laboratory inert gas; EP electrolytic polishing for ultra-high purity semiconductor gas to reduce particle pollution.
